Big E Admits He Would Be Content If He Never Returned To Pro Wrestling

The former WWE champion is happy with how he has left his career following a broken neck.

When Big E broke his neck earlier this year, it was a while until we found out that E would indeed return to in ring competition when his neck was fully healed up. Big E recently announced he no longer needs his neck brace and surgery is now off the table.

While speaking to TMZ Sports, Big E made it clear he would be content if he were to never wrestle again.

“Yeah, I think so. Honestly, my philosophy as a human being is learning to be content with whatever life brings you. I’m so grateful to not be in a wheelchair, but if I was, I would have to adjust to life in a wheelchair. That’s just how I am programmed.”

“If I spend hours or days or weeks kind of mourning where I’m at in life, and not being what I wanted to be, that doesn’t serve me.”

Big E to TMZ Sports

Time will tell when Big E will return to the ring, but it is a positive note that he is content with the trajectory of his pro wrestling career if he were to never return.
